Newsweek – In 2018, suicides tripled among active duty military personnel assigned to the Army, Marine Corps, Navy and Air Force, according to a CNN report published Saturday. Known as US Special Operations Command, the disturbing increase from eight cases in 2017 to 22 deaths by suicide in 2018 remains unexplained. SOCOM, based in Tampa, Florida, oversees some of the military’s most highly trained and effective fighting forces, such as the Army’s Delta Force and the Navy’s SEAL Team Six.
